What Key Features Should You Consider When Choosing a D A Converter?

When choosing the best D A converter for a home audio system, several key features should be taken into account to ensure optimal performance and compatibility.

  • Audio Resolution: Look for a D A converter that supports high audio resolutions, typically at least 24-bit/192kHz. Higher resolution allows for more detailed sound reproduction, making your listening experience richer and more immersive.
  • Connectivity Options: Ensure the D A converter offers multiple connectivity options such as USB, optical, and coaxial inputs. This versatility allows you to connect various devices, including computers, TVs, and music players, enhancing the flexibility of your audio setup.
  • Dynamic Range: A good dynamic range indicates the difference between the loudest and quietest sounds it can reproduce. A larger dynamic range results in clearer sound at both ends of the spectrum, improving overall audio quality and fidelity.
  • Signal-to-Noise Ratio (SNR): This metric measures the level of desired signal relative to background noise. A higher SNR means less unwanted noise, allowing for a cleaner and more enjoyable listening experience, especially at lower volumes.
  • Sample Rate Conversion: The ability of a D A converter to support various sample rates can ensure compatibility with different audio sources and formats. This feature is crucial for maintaining audio quality when playing back files with different sampling rates.
  • Build Quality: A well-constructed D A converter will typically include high-quality components that enhance durability and performance. Look for features like metal housing and premium capacitors, which can contribute to better audio performance and longevity.
  • Headphone Amplifier: Some D A converters come with built-in headphone amplifiers, which can drive higher-impedance headphones effectively. This feature is beneficial if you plan to use headphones for critical listening, ensuring you get the best sound quality.
  • Software Support: Consider whether the D A converter has accompanying software or drivers that enhance its functionality. Good software can provide additional features such as equalization, sound customization, and easier integration with your home audio system.

What Are the Common Price Ranges for High-Quality D A Converters?

The common price ranges for high-quality D/A converters vary based on features, brand, and performance levels.

  • Budget Range ($50 – $200): This range typically includes entry-level D/A converters that provide decent audio quality suitable for casual listening. They often feature basic functionalities without advanced processing options but can significantly improve sound quality compared to built-in audio interfaces in computers or TVs.
  • Mid-Range ($200 – $600): Mid-range D/A converters offer better build quality and enhanced audio performance, often incorporating high-resolution audio support and additional features like USB connectivity and multiple input/output options. These converters are ideal for audiophiles who seek improved clarity and detail in their music without breaking the bank.
  • High-End Range ($600 – $2000+): High-end D/A converters come with premium components, advanced digital signal processing, and exceptional audio fidelity. These devices are designed for serious audiophiles and professional setups, often supporting the latest audio formats and providing extensive customization options for sound tuning.

What Are the Top Recommended D A Converters for Home Audio Systems?

The top recommended D/A converters for home audio systems include:

  • Chord Electronics Qutest: This compact, high-performance DAC is known for its exceptional sound quality and versatility.
  • AudioQuest DragonFly Cobalt: A portable USB DAC that offers impressive audio fidelity and convenience for both mobile and desktop use.
  • Benchmark DAC3: Renowned for its ultra-low distortion and high dynamic range, making it a favorite among audiophiles.
  • Schitt Modi 3+: An affordable yet high-quality DAC that provides excellent performance and multiple input options.
  • iFi Zen DAC: Features a balanced output and a unique digital filter selection, catering to various listening preferences.

The Chord Electronics Qutest stands out with its award-winning performance, capable of processing high-resolution audio files while offering multiple digital inputs. Its sophisticated FPGA technology ensures a clean and detailed sound, making it ideal for serious audiophiles seeking superior audio quality.

The AudioQuest DragonFly Cobalt is highly regarded for its portability and ease of use, transforming any device with a USB port into a high-quality audio source. Its compact size does not compromise on sound, delivering a rich and engaging listening experience, perfect for music lovers on the go.

Benchmark DAC3 is praised for its professional-grade audio performance, featuring a transparent sound signature that preserves the original recordings’ nuances. It includes advanced connectivity options and is designed for both home audio setups and studio environments, catering to users who demand accuracy and fidelity.

The Schitt Modi 3+ offers remarkable value, combining high-quality components with an attractive price point. It supports multiple digital inputs, allowing seamless integration into various audio systems while ensuring a warm and engaging sound that appeals to a wide range of listeners.

iFi Zen DAC distinguishes itself with its balanced output options and the ability to select between different digital filters, enabling users to customize their listening experience. Its sleek design and robust features make it a popular choice for those looking to enhance their home audio systems without breaking the bank.

How Can a D A Converter Improve Your Overall Listening Experience?

A D/A (digital-to-analog) converter can significantly enhance your listening experience by improving sound quality and providing better signal processing.

  • Enhanced Sound Quality: A high-quality D/A converter can convert digital audio signals to analog with greater accuracy, resulting in clearer, more detailed sound. This improvement is especially noticeable in complex musical passages where subtle nuances can be lost without a good converter.
  • Lower Noise Levels: The best D/A converters are designed to minimize background noise and distortion, which can detract from the listening experience. By using advanced filtering techniques and high-quality components, these converters can produce a cleaner output, allowing for a more immersive listening experience.
  • Better Dynamic Range: A high-performing D/A converter can handle a wider dynamic range, allowing for more expressive sound reproduction. This means quiet passages will sound more delicate, while loud sections can maintain clarity, providing an overall richer audio experience.
  • Compatibility with Various Formats: Many modern D/A converters support a range of audio formats, including high-resolution files, which can improve playback quality. This versatility ensures that users can enjoy their music in the best possible quality, regardless of the source material.
  • Improved Connectivity: The best D/A converters often come with multiple connectivity options, such as USB, optical, and coaxial inputs. This flexibility allows users to easily integrate the converter into their home audio systems, enhancing the overall setup without compromising audio quality.
